Indian Railways expands network: Sairang, Mizoram linked to Delhi, Kolkata, Guwahati.



In a major boost to connectivity for Mizoram, Indian Railways on Thursday announced the launch of three new pairs of train services from Sairang station in Aizawl, linking the state capital to key destinations including New Delhi, Guwahati and Kolkata.

According to Indian Railways, the inaugural runs of all three services will take place on September 13, with regular operations beginning on the notified dates.

The inaugural run of Train No. 02507 (Sairang–Anand Vihar Terminal) Rajdhani Express will depart Sairang at 10:00 hrs on September 13 (Saturday) and reach Anand Vihar Terminal at 07:30 hrs on September 15 (Monday).

Regular services will begin on September 19, with Train No. 20507 leaving Sairang every Friday at 16:30 hrs and arriving in Delhi at 10:50 hrs on Sundays.

The return train, No. 20508, will commence on September 21, departing Anand Vihar every Sunday at 19:50 hrs and reaching Sairang at 15:15 hrs on Tuesdays. The trains will operate via Badarpur Jn., Guwahati, New Jalpaiguri, Malda Town and Bhagalpur.
